Donating Time and Talent

The Guilds of Good Samaritan are a group of men and women who volunteer their time and service for the benefit of Good Samaritan. The volunteers have been working for the Medical Center since 1958, one year before its opening. In addition to donating their own time, they coordinate and organize fundraisers ranging from card parties and garage sales to annual events such as the Ladies’ Golf Tournament, Holiday Gift Wrap at the South Shore Mall and Bake and Plant Sales. These events have raised more than $7,000,000 to benefit the programs and services of Good Samaritan Hospital Medical Center over the last four decades.

Volunteers work in almost all departments, from the Coffee, Gift and Thrift shops to the Emergency Department and Same Day Surgery. They also make the rounds of patient areas each morning with newspaper, gifts and arts and crafts carts. Their time, energy, talents and smiles are an invaluable contribution to the overall operation of the Good Samaritan.
